
Caterham Seven powered by Ford Sigma engine
Caterham has announced a new generation of its popular among car enthusiasts Seven family. The new Sevens will be powered by a 150 bhp Ford Sigma 1.6-liter engine, delivering impressive 270bhp per ton for only £17,495 for the entry-level Caterham Seven Roadsport model.
There will also be a more "track-focused" Caterham Seven Superlight model. Starting at £20,495, the vehicle will be equipped with carbon-cycle wings, six-speed gearbox and better suspension, featuring much more exciting 300 bhp per ton. Caterham promises that the Superlight will accelerate from zero to 60 mph in around 4.6 seconds.

Technical specifications:
| Caterham Seven Roadsport 150 | |
| Capacity (cc): | 1595 |
| Number of Cylinders: | 4 |
| Compression ratio: | 11:1 |
| Bore/Stroke (mm): | 79,0/81,4 |
| Max Power (bhp/rpm): | 150 @ 6900 |
| Max Torque (lbs ft/rpm): | 120 @ 5600 (tbc) |
| Weight: | 550kg |
| 0-60mph: | 4.9 Seconds (est) |
| Power-to-weight: | 270 bhp-per-ton |
| Price in CKD: | £17,495 |

| Caterham Seven Superlight 150 | |
| Capacity (cc): | 1595 |
| Number of Cylinders: | 4 |
| Compression ratio: | 11:1 |
| Bore/Stroke (mm): | 79,0/81,4 |
| Max Power (bhp/rpm): | 150 @ 6900 |
| Max Torque (lbs ft/rpm): | 120 @ 5600 (tbc) |
| Weight: | 500kg |
| 0-60mph: | 4.6 Seconds (est) |
| Power-to-weight: | 300 bhp-per-ton |
| Price in CKD: | £20,495 |
